Output 59e8f85906d391a0391afcec821be0035ac2ec7eee62b9a31f87392c8a5788da:2

value
6350
script pubkey
OP_HASH160 OP_PUSHBYTES_20 54e2155e4728e2114c147bb24a7a742966a9c2fc OP_EQUAL
address
39RqXDGhpxSGyL6LMURvcHYAMz5gQhTWrw
transaction
59e8f85906d391a0391afcec821be0035ac2ec7eee62b9a31f87392c8a5788da
confirmations
315264
spent
true